Jordan - Primary Vegetables and Fruits Net Production Per Capita Index
Since 2014, Jordan Primary Vegetables and Fruits Net Production Per Capita Index jumped by 2.3% year on year. At $92.98 PPP = 2004–2006 in 2019, the country was ranked number 127 among other countries in Primary Vegetables and Fruits Net Production Per Capita Index. Jordan is overtaken by Gambia, which was number 126 at $93.34 PPP = 2004–2006 and is followed by Samoa at $92.56 PPP = 2004–2006. Guyana topped the ranking with $476.16 PPP = 2004–2006 in 2019, an increase of 5.4% compared to 2018. Angola, Laos and Uzbekistan resp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Guyana recorded the best 5 years average growth at +14.1% per year, while Iraq was the worst growing country at -21.8% per year.
